There is little doubt that 2022 has been an unprecedented year and for better or for worse, there has been a lot that has happened in the trade, treasury, payments and supply chain spaces.
On November 30, the UK and Ukraine are set to agree a new Digital Trade Agreement (DTA). Trade Secretary Kemi Badenoch MP and Ukraine’s First Deputy Prime Minister and Minister… read more →
